Thanks for replying guys. The drums, bass, keyboards etc, are all midi sequenced, then put through Synthfont.
Then I bring the tracks into Cool Edit and add effects... Got loads more I've nearly finished, doesn't take long

My equipment budget is very limited. For recording the vocals, I just used a really crap mic that came with my PC, straight into Cool Edit Pro. The dual vocals is me singing it twice through, one take in a slightly deeper voice, if that make any sense...
